A new Ipsos survey reveals a country gripped by pessimism, with soaring prices the top worry for French voters ahead of the April 2027 presidential election. Candidates from far-right leader Marine Le Pen, to the far-left's Jean-Luc Mélenchon are racing to make the cost of living the defining issue of their campaigns.
